Determination of serum total glycerol by isotope dilution liquid chromatography tandem mass spectrometry / 中华检验医学杂志

ABSTRACT
Objective To develop a method for measuring serum total glycerol by isotope dilution (ID)liquid chromatography tandem mass spectrometry(LC/MS/MS).Methods Serum samples were mixed with [13C3]-glycerol(internal standard)and treated with alcoholic potassium hydroxide to hydrolyze serum glycerides to glycerol.The natural glycerol and the internal standard were benzoylated with the Schotten-Baumann reaction and the benzoates were analyzed by LC/MS/MS.Results The correlation coefficients between the peak area ratios and glycerol concentrations were 0.999 9 and higher.The withinrun coefficients of variation(CV)for serum total glycerol analysis averaged 0.94%(ranged 0.21%~2.62%)and the total CV 1.15%(0.62%~2.00%).Results on certified reference materials(SRM 909b Level Ⅰ and LevelⅡ;GBW 09146 and GBW 09147)showed an averaged bias of 0.20%(-0.20%~1.06%).Conclusions An ID-LC/MS/MS method for serum total glycerol has been developed.The method iS highly specific and precise and may be used as a candidate reference method for serum total glycerol measurements.
